本文目录导读:
在当今数据时代,非关系型数据库(NoSQL)以其灵活性和可扩展性在众多领域中崭露头角,本文将围绕非关系型数据库的实例进行解析,并探讨其优势,以期为广大读者提供有益的参考。
图片来源于网络,如有侵权联系删除
非关系型数据库实例解析
1、MongoDB
MongoDB是一款开源的文档型数据库,它将数据存储为BSON(Binary JSON)格式,具有高扩展性和良好的性能,MongoDB的特点如下:
(1)文档存储:数据以文档的形式存储,文档结构灵活,可以方便地进行数据扩展。
(2)查询能力:支持丰富的查询语言,如正则表达式、范围查询等。
(3)分布式存储:支持分布式存储,可以水平扩展。
2、Redis
Redis是一款开源的内存数据库,以其高性能和丰富的数据结构而著称,Redis的特点如下:
(1)内存存储:数据存储在内存中,读写速度快。
(2)数据结构丰富:支持字符串、列表、集合、哈希表等多种数据结构。
图片来源于网络,如有侵权联系删除
(3)持久化:支持RDB和AOF两种持久化方式。
3、Cassandra
Cassandra是一款开源的分布式键值存储系统,适用于处理大量数据的存储和查询,Cassandra的特点如下:
(1)分布式存储:支持分布式存储,可以水平扩展。
(2)无中心节点:无单点故障,系统高可用。
(3)支持宽列存储:支持宽列存储,方便进行数据扩展。
4、Neo4j
Neo4j是一款开源的图形数据库,适用于处理复杂关系型数据,Neo4j的特点如下:
(1)图存储:数据以图的形式存储,方便处理复杂关系。
图片来源于网络,如有侵权联系删除
(2)查询语言:支持Cypher查询语言,方便进行图数据查询。
(3)扩展性强:支持分布式存储,可以水平扩展。
非关系型数据库优势分析
1、高扩展性:非关系型数据库支持水平扩展,可以轻松应对海量数据的存储和查询。
2、灵活性:非关系型数据库的数据结构灵活,可以方便地进行数据扩展。
3、高性能:非关系型数据库读写速度快,适用于处理高并发场景。
4、高可用性:非关系型数据库支持分布式存储,无单点故障,系统高可用。
5、丰富的数据结构:非关系型数据库支持丰富的数据结构,方便处理各种类型的数据。
非关系型数据库以其独特的优势在当今数据时代发挥着重要作用,了解非关系型数据库的实例和优势,有助于我们在实际项目中做出合理的选择,提高项目性能和稳定性。
标签: #非关系型数据库举例
评论列表